Transaction 16cb2e729022084cb18c9c076385030531dbba5ba501cebc57e6368a97375caa
1 Input
2 Outputs
- 16cb2e729022084cb18c9c076385030531dbba5ba501cebc57e6368a97375caa:0
- 16cb2e729022084cb18c9c076385030531dbba5ba501cebc57e6368a97375caa:1
value 279442
address 1MGzAbwdVhBXcYHDGdBhJLaCGhXSRGQ7iG
value 581046
address 3261WMnJeGTwqT9CwgSYYDG6mSLxbeF8i7